Qofte Mish me Oriz
Meatballs with Rice
Tender and flavorful meatballs made with a mixture of ground lamb and beef, rice, and aromatic herbs, baked in a light tomato sauce. This dish is a comforting staple often served during family gatherings.

๐ง Ingredients
- 250 g Ground lamb
- 250 g Ground beef
- 100 g Arborio rice(uncooked)
- 1 medium Onion(finely chopped)
- 2 cloves Garlic(minced)
- 2 tbsp Fresh parsley(chopped)
- 1 tbsp Fresh mint(chopped)
- 1 large Egg
- 1 tsp Salt
- 0.5 tsp Black pepper
- 2 tbsp Olive oil
- 400 g Canned crushed tomatoes
- 200 ml Water or vegetable broth
๐จโ๐ณ Instructions
- 1
Preheat oven to 190ยฐC (375ยฐF).
- 2
In a large bowl, combine ground lamb, ground beef, uncooked Arborio rice, chopped onion, minced garlic, chopped parsley, chopped mint, egg, salt, and pepper. Mix thoroughly until well combined.
- 3
Form the mixture into small meatballs, about 3-4 cm in diameter.
- 4
Heat olive oil in an oven-safe skillet or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Brown the meatballs on all sides. This step is optional but adds flavor.
- 5
Pour the crushed tomatoes and water or broth into the skillet with the meatballs. Stir gently to combine.
- 6
Cover the skillet and transfer it to the preheated oven. Bake for 40-45 minutes, or until the meatballs are cooked through and the rice is tender.
- 7
Let rest for a few minutes before serving. Serve hot, garnished with extra fresh parsley if desired.
๐ก Pro Tips
- โEnsure the rice is uncooked when mixing; it will cook and absorb liquid in the sauce.
- โFor a richer sauce, you can add a bay leaf or a pinch of dried oregano to the tomato mixture.
- โIf you don't have lamb and beef, you can use all of one or the other, or even ground pork.
